Sam Smith's success has seen him storm another chart - the top 20 richest young musicians in the UK and Ireland.

The Stay With Me singer is reckoned to have a personal fortune of £12 million, well behind chart topper Adele who is estimated to be worth £50 million.

Second place in the chart, made up of acts aged 30 or under, goes to the four members of One Direction and former bandmate Zayn Malik who are said to be worth £25 million each.

The chart, put together as part of The Sunday Times Rich List, shows Arctic Monkeys sharing a fortune of £45 million while Mumford And Sons share around £30 million.

:: The Sunday Times Rich List Top 20 Richest Young Musicians in Britain and Ireland

1 - Adele £50 million

2= Niall Horan £25 million

2= Zayn Malik £25 million

2= Liam Payne £25 million

2= Harry Styles £25 million

2= Louis Tomlinson £25 million

7 - Ed Sheeran £20 million

8= Ellie Goulding £13 million

8= Jessie J £13 million

8= Leona Lewis £13 million

8= Katie Melua £13 million

8= Marcus Mumford and Carey Mulligan £13 million

8= Alex Turner £13 million

14= Jamie Cook and Katie Downes £12 million

14= Sam Smith £12 million

14= Florence Welch £12 million

17= Matt Helders £10 million

17= Olly Murs £10 million

17= Nick O'Malley £10 million

20 - Marvin and Rochelle Humes £9 million
